Belgium controlled the Congo.

- Belgian Congo (initially the Congo Free State under King Leopold II, 1885–1908; then Belgian Congo, 1908–1960).
- Algeria was controlled by France, South Africa by the British/Dutch settlers, and Ethiopia remained independent (aside from a brief Italian occupation).
